1. Hydrate, Hydrate, Hydrate! 💧
The first line of defense against a brewing stomach ache is hydration. Sometimes, that dull pain is just your body’s way of saying, “Hey, I’m thirsty!” Drink a glass of warm water to help your digestive system get back on track.
Tip: Add a squeeze of lemon for an extra kick. Not only does it taste great, but it can also help stimulate your digestive juices. 🍋
2. Ginger to the Rescue 🧄
Ginger has been a go-to remedy for digestive issues for centuries. Whether it’s fresh ginger root, ginger tea, or even ginger candies, this spicy root can work wonders.
How to use: Grate some fresh ginger and steep it in hot water for a soothing cup of ginger tea. Sip slowly and feel the warmth spread through your belly. 🍵
3. Peppermint Oil for Instant Calm 🌿
Peppermint oil is another powerful ally in your battle against stomach pain. It has natural antispasmodic properties that can help relax your muscles and ease cramps.
Application: Dilute a few drops of peppermint oil in a carrier oil like coconut oil and gently massage your abdomen. The cooling sensation can provide immediate relief. 💆♀️
4. Chamomile Tea for a Good Night’s Sleep 🌺
If your stomach ache is keeping you up at night, chamomile tea might be just what you need. This gentle herb has anti-inflammatory and calming properties that can help you drift off to sleep without the discomfort.
Recipe: Brew a cup of chamomile tea and add a touch of honey for sweetness. Savor it before bed and let the relaxation begin. 🛌
5. Avoid Trigger Foods 🚫🍔
Identifying and avoiding foods that trigger your stomach pain is crucial. Common culprits include spicy foods, fatty meals, and carbonated drinks. Keep a food diary to track what you eat and how your body reacts.
Pro tip: If you suspect a specific food is causing trouble, try eliminating it from your diet for a week to see if your symptoms improve. 📝
6. Practice Mindful Eating 🍽️🧘♂️
Eating too fast or under stress can exacerbate stomach issues. Take your time to chew your food thoroughly and enjoy each bite. This not only helps with digestion but also allows you to savor your meals more.
Mindfulness tip: Try to eat in a relaxed environment, away from screens and distractions. Focus on the flavors and textures of your food. 🍽️
7. When to Seek Help 🚑
While these home remedies can often provide quick relief, persistent or severe stomach pain should not be ignored. If your symptoms persist or worsen, it’s important to consult a healthcare professional.
Red flags: Severe abdominal pain, vomiting, fever, or blood in your stool are signs that you should seek medical attention immediately. 🚑
